Output 2354f07d27616ad7333dc0e50505d615bdcd18d5ee62a5e91633b4e4369a4d87:160

value
82803144
script pubkey
OP_0 OP_PUSHBYTES_20 e7a93f5c185ece19d9b4e98e76d2ce5bb39e93f3
address
bc1qu75n7hqctm8pnkd5ax88d5kwtweeaylndt3ka4
transaction
2354f07d27616ad7333dc0e50505d615bdcd18d5ee62a5e91633b4e4369a4d87